Longtime Alaska resident and motorsports legend Martin Lee Mobley, age 51, passed away on Jan. 17, 2022, with loved ones by his side.

A celebration of life will be held on Feb. 27, 2022, at the Elks Lodge, 2600 North Barrys Resort Drive in Wasilla, Alaska, at 2 p.m.

Marty was born on July 15, 1970, in Jerome, Idaho, to Linda and Gene Mobley. He attended school in Jerome; Darby, Mont.; and Palmer, Alaska. His family moved to Alaska, in 1981, where Marty and his brothers found their passion for the outdoors. If snowboarding Hatcher Pass sounded better then class, then that's where you'd find the Mobley brothers with 10 friends in tow. Marty's love for that area of Alaska only grew stronger over the years and he became a pioneer for snowmachining the mountains of Hatcher Pass.

In the early 90s, Marty started working at Hartley Motors with his first wife, Alice. They welcomed two sons, Michael and Austin, in their 15 years together and remained good friends through the years. While working in the motorsports industry, Marty's passion for racing was ignited, taking him to racing events all over Alaska and the Lower 48. He was a fierce competitor and respected by all who raced against him. Many trophies and titles followed and, in 2004, Marty started his own business, AK Sleds & Cycles, so he and his sons could continue to build his legacy.

In 2009, Marty reconnected and married his high school sweetheart, Kaela. In 2013, they fulfilled Marty's lifelong dream and moved to the base of Hatcher Pass. Marty enjoyed being outside, surrounded by nature and the quiet life of living at the Pass. When not hard at work, Marty enjoyed home projects, always building or creating something fun around the property for the family to enjoy.

Marty had an adventurous spirit, jet skiing Prince William Sound, racing motocross and riding his snowmachines in the deepest "pow." It was that passion for riding the mountains that never faded. Ever the kid at heart, if it was a "blue bird" day, you knew you could find him back in the Pass, ripping through the mountains with his lifelong friends, sons and brothers.

Marty is survived by his wife, Kaela; sons, Michael and Austin; daughters-in-law, Taylor and Megan; three grandchildren, Clare, Emma and Caden; mother, Linda; father, Gene; brothers, Rick, Matt, Mark; and many nieces, nephews and extended family still living in Idaho and around the country.
